
Bad Dog 215 cubic inch V-Twin piston
Remember the Bad Dog 215 cubic inch V-Twin we mentioned last year? Bill Price, the man behind the engine, hasn't been sitting around, he's been hard at work sourcing parts for the prototype and refining the design. I haven't been watching very closely and Doug Staab, one of our contributors here, just sent me a note to check out the pistons. Ho boy! Now that's what I call a piston!
These are what pistons designed to fit a 6 inch bore look like. Bill's hands give you a reference because numbers just don't convey what a 6 inch bore really means. Just think, 2 of these in a V-Twin displacing 3500cc or 215 cubic inches! Yikes!

For those of you interested in the estimated HP and torque numbers, here’s a quote from their site:
“The Bad Dog 215 is a fuel-injected, sixty-degree air-and-oil-cooled 4-valve DOHC semi-unit V-Twin, displacing 3500 cc or 215 cubic inches. We expect the motor to develop about 300 ft.lb. of torque at 5000rpm. and 300hp. at 6000rpm.”
